#167c3a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#167c3a is composed of 8.6% red, 48.6%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.2% yellow and 51.4% black. It has a hue angle of 141.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 28.6%. #167c3a color hex could be obtained by blending #2cf874 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#006633.

Shades and Tints of #167c3a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010703 is the darkest color, while #f6fdf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#167c3a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#494949 is the less saturated color, while #058d35 is the most saturated one.
